DevOps: Conceito chave relevante para arquitetura no Azure

Question95

TagsDevOps, Azure, Cloud, Automação, Monitoramento, Observabilidade

Introdução

A implementação efetiva de DevOps no Azure requer ferramentas avançadas de monitoramento e observabilidade para garantir entregas de qualidade.

Conceito-chave

Azure Monitor e Application Insights: Soluções de monitoramento que oferecem observabilidade completa de aplicações e infraestrutura, permitindo detecção proativa de problemas e otimização contínua.

Tópicos Relevantes

  • Telemetria em tempo real
  • Alertas inteligentes e automação
  • Dashboards customizáveis
  • Análise de performance e disponibilidade
  • Correlação entre logs, métricas e traces

Exemplo Prático

Uma aplicação pode enviar telemetria para Application Insights, configurar alertas automáticos para problemas de performance e usar dashboards para monitorar métricas de negócio em tempo real.

Benefícios

  • Detecção proativa de problemas
  • Redução do MTTR (Mean Time to Recovery)
  • Insights de performance e uso
  • Automação de respostas a incidentes
  • Melhoria contínua baseada em dados